Chosing a life of poverty

عن النبي صلى الله عليه و سلم قال عرض علي ربي ليجعل لي بطحاء مكة ذهبا قلت لا يارب ولكن أشبع يوما وأجوع يوما وقال ثلاثا أو نحو هذا فإذا جعت ضرعت إليك وذكرتك وإذا شبعت شكرتك وحمدتك قال هذا حديث حسن

34. Hadrat Abu Umaamah R.A. narrates that Rasulullah Salallahu Alaihi Wasallam is reported to have said that Allah Ta'ala offered to change the rocks and stones of Makkah into gold for me but I had refused saying, “O my Rabb, I intend eating one day and remaining hungry one day. When I am hungry then I will humble myself before you and remember you, and when I fill my stomach I will be grateful and praise you. (Tirmidhi)


 In this Hadith the Ummat are given the lesson of poverty and contentment. This Hadith also indicates that poverty is superior to wealth. (Mazaahir-e-Haq).
